Young Sheldon season 7, episode 10 trailer reveals the return of a The Big Bang Theory actor, 16 years since they last appeared. With only five episodes left, Young Sheldon's storytelling should be wrapping up its lingering plot lines. Surprisingly, however, the writers are still incorporating unexpected new plots, including Meemaw's future as she deals with the aftermath of the illegal gambling room's shutdown. Young Sheldon could have left the arc at that, but instead, it progresses in an episode.
As revealed by CBS (via Young Sheldon season 7, episode 10, "Community Service and the Key to a Happy Marriage," shows Octavia Spencer returning to the Chuck Lorre franchise. Watch the clip before:
In the Young Sheldon season 7 video, Spencer debuts as Meemaw's new probation officer, Officer Thomason. For once, it seems like Meemaw is actually behaving herself, knowing full well that if she doesn't, she could end up serving time in prison — something that Spencer's character reminds her of.
How Octavia Spencer’s Young Sheldon Role Connects the Big Bang Theory
Sheldon Previously Encountered A Character Played By Spencer.
While this is the first time that Spencer is appearing in Young Sheldon, she had previously been involved in The Big Bang Theory. Back in 2008, the actor played the role of a DMV officer who quickly became impatient with Sheldon in season 2, episode 5, "The Euclid Alternative." In the outing, Howard and Penny decided to bring their socially inept genius friend to the office, so The Big Bang Theory character could get his learner's permit, but in true Sheldon fashion, he misbehaved. Spencer was credited as Octavia for his small but memorable role in the nerd-centric sitcom.

A spinoff of the sitcom The Big Bang Theory, Young Sheldon follows the youth and coming-of-age of Sheldon Cooper during his childhood in Texas as he pursues science and academia. The show also follows his parents, siblings, and Mee-Maw, painting a picture of the world where Sheldon grew up.
